# standardOutput

The standard output for the receiver.

## Declaration

```swift
var standardOutput: Any? { get set }
```

## Parameters

- `file`: The standard output for the receiver, which can be either an doc://com.apple.foundation/documentation/Foundation/FileHandle or an doc://com.apple.foundation/documentation/Foundation/Pipe object.

## Discussion

Discussion If file is an NSPipe object, launching the receiver automatically closes the write end of the pipe in the current task. Don’t create a handle for the pipe and pass that as the argument, or the write end of the pipe won’t be closed automatically. If this method isn’t used, the standard output is inherited from the process that created the receiver. This method raises an NSInvalidArgumentException if the system has lauched the receiver.
